Agents of runaway maids may face action

The Star Online
18 May 2007

THE Government is considering taking action against agents if their foreign maids run away from employers before their contract is up, reported Tamil Nesan.

Home Affairs Minister Datuk Seri Mohamad Radzi Sheikh Ahmad said the Government was forced to take action against agents due to the increasing number of runaway maids.

He said his ministry had received reports that about 1,200 foreign maids were reported missing by their employers every month.

He said the Government felt agents should also take responsibility and that it was unfair that action was taken only against employers.

> The Cabinet has given the Human Resources Ministry the nod to set up a commission to look into labour conditions in the hotel industry, reported Makkal Osai.

Its Minister Datuk Seri Dr Fong Chan Onn said the commission would be given six months to determine whether there was a need to establish a minimum wage for hotel workers.
